Embarking on the Bull: Strategies for Success in Indian Equities

The Indian stock market is a volatile beast, known for its tremendous potential rewards and equally daunting risks. For investors seeking to capitalize on this dynamic landscape, understanding the nuances of the market and implementing sound strategies is essential. A successful approach involves a blend of fundamental analysis, technical indicators, and a disciplined approach to risk management.

  • Fundamental analysis helps investors gauge the intrinsic value of companies by examining their financial statements, industry trends, and management expertise.
  • Technical indicators provide insights into market sentiment and identify potential buying opportunities based on price patterns and volume.
  • Portfolio allocation across various sectors and asset classes helps to reduce portfolio volatility.

Staying informed about macroeconomic trends, regulatory changes, and global occurrences is crucial for making prudent investment decisions in the Indian equities market.

Mastering Fluctuations: Managing Risk in the Indian Share Market

The Indian share market is a dynamic and vibrant landscape, offering immense opportunity. However, it's not without its challenges. Volatility can be a daunting force, affecting investor decisions and portfolio outcomes. Successfully mastering this volatility requires a proactive approach to risk management.

A key aspect of risk management is spreading investments. By investing across different asset classes, sectors, and market caps, investors can reduce the impact of downswings in any single market.

  • Evaluating financials plays a crucial role in identifying investments that are less exposed to market fluctuations.
  • Regularly assessing your portfolio and rebalancing it based on market shifts can help maintain an optimal risk-return balance.

Keeping abreast about market news, economic indicators, and regulatory announcements is essential for making sound investment decisions in a volatile market.

Indian Stocks on the Rise: Emerging Sectors and Growth Opportunities

India's stock market is currently experiencing a surge in momentum, propelled by a confluence of factors. positive growth in key sectors coupled with government initiatives aimed at fostering innovation and economic development are creating a fertile ground for investment opportunities. Individuals are increasingly directing focus towards emerging sectors such as renewable energy, technology, healthcare, and consumer goods, recognizing the immense potential for returns in these high-growth areas.

These sectors are characterized by accelerated expansion, driven by increasing demand, technological advancements, and favorable regulatory environments. Renewable energy is attracting significant capital influx, as India strives to meet its ambitious clean energy targets. The technology sector is also more info witnessing a boom, fueled by a surge in digital adoption and a thriving startup ecosystem.

In the healthcare sector, growing disposable incomes and an aging population are creating a significant need for advanced medical services and pharmaceuticals. Consumer goods companies are also benefiting from India's expanding middle class, which is increasingly spending more discretionary items.
